Unclog a cart by checking the wheels for any debris like hair, dirt, or small objects. Use a pair of tweezers or a small brush to remove the obstruction. If the wheels are removable, detach them to thoroughly clean around the axle. For stubborn clogs, lubricate the wheels with a small amount of WD-40 or a similar lubricant to ensure smooth movement. Reassemble and test the cart to confirm it’s rolling freely.
